Frontend Development:
- Develop and maintain high-quality, efficient frontend code using modern JavaScript frameworks.
Collaboration:
- Work closely with product managers, UI/UX designers, and backend developers to deliver exceptional user experiences.
Code Quality:
- Write clean, maintainable, and well-documented code, ensuring high performance and reusability.
Code Reviews:
- Participate in code reviews, share best practices, and contribute to maintaining and improving development standards.
Mentorship:
- Support and mentor junior frontend developers, encouraging knowledge sharing and skill development.
Education and Work Experience:
- Bachelor's degree in Computer Science or a related field
- 5+ years of experience in frontend development
Specialized Knowledge, Skills, and Abilities:
- Strong understanding of JavaScript, HTML, and CSS
- Expertise in React or Angular
- Experience with state management libraries such as Redux or Vuex
- Proficiency with testing frameworks like Jest or Mocha
- Solid understanding of responsive design principles
- Excellent problem-solving and communication skills